  • Abstract
    In this paper trap-state spectroscopy on dense, cold optically trapped, micron sized atom clouds is performed and compared the results with model calculations based on a non-interacting, thermal Bose-gas confined in an anisotropic, 3-dimensional, Gaussian potential.
